I moved from Barclays to First Direct in 1990, and I really rate them.  I just gradually left less  money in the Barclays account in order to cope with unexpected hits and then closed it.
My wife was driving to Cornwall a year later for a holiday, and phoned me from a service station on the M5 to say that she had left her wallet behind and could only put £10 of fuel in the motor. After that she would be totally and utterly skint, and without any cards or cash at all.
I phoned First Direct and explained the problem.  They came up with a password solution so that she could visit her bank (nothing to do with the First Direct/HSBC group) and transfer money for her to withdraw from my account, over the counter, to a  bank in Taunton half an hour later.  I asked what the charges might be for arranging that. Nothing at all. That bought my loyalty, and I'm still happy with their service.
